Menu
• Appetizer: A curated selection of crispy African spiced minced beef and herb spring rolls, sweet plantain kebabs lightly grilled and brushed with our signature house spices, and egg sauce, a rich tomato and pepper sauce simmered with aromatic seasonings and tender boiled eggs.
• Main course: Grilled Chicken with Cassava Couscous (Attiéké). Juicy flame-grilled chicken marinated in The Seasoning House signature spice blend served with fluffy cassava couscous (attiéké.)
• Dessert: Chilled sweet millet pudding, a refreshing West African dessert made with millet couscous blended with lightly sweetened yogurt, infused with vanilla and warm spices.
